X: 1
T: Caribou, The
M: 4/4
L: 1/8
R: reel
K: Edor
|:B2ED EFGA|B2ED EFGE|D2FD DADD|BDDA DDFD|
E2ED EFGA|Bdef g2fg|afge efec|1 dBAF EdcA:|2 dBAF E4||
|:Be2B efed|Bdef edBd|Ad2A d3e|fedf edBA|
Be2B efed|Bdef g2fg|afge efec|dBAF E4:|

The Caribou

This is a Canadian tune I think. It sounds nice played a slow pace or a fast pace. It can be very energetic. I think it is Edor since it has a couple of C#s in there. Slightly Different Transcription

Nice tune and new to me. Thanks for sharing it.

I listened to "himself playing it" with the help of of the tempo slowdown effect in Audacity and hear something closer to the transcription below:

X:2
T:Caribou Reel
C:Andy De Jarlis
M:4/4
L:1/8
K:Em
|e2 z e efed|Beee efed|Bddd dedc|BGBd dedc|
Be z e efed|Bdef g2fg|afge fde^c|1 dBAF E2 z2:|2 dBAF E2 Bc||
|:BGE2 EFGA|BGEG EGFE|D2 D2 DEFD|A,DDD D2Bc|
BGE2 EFGA|BGB2 e2 z e|efed B^cdB|1 AGFD E2 Bc:|2 AGFD E4||

He swings the piece a lot so don't take all those eighth notes too seriously.
